Toa Tumaini Foundation was created to support local Tanzanian efforts to better the lives of vulnerable children in rural Tanzania, and we continue today.
Co-Founders Carles and Kelsey met in 2011 when Kelsey traveled to Tanzania for the very first time on a volunteer trip. Carles was a local volunteer who partnered with international volunteers like Kelsey. She was volunteering in a nursery classroom in town. Kelsey’s time in Tanzania had a lasting impact: witnessing children who had a deep desire to learn but lacked the resources to attend or succeed in school left a mark she couldn’t shake.
Meanwhile… Carles had a deep love for his community and a passion for helping local children thrive. Known for his warm greetings and playful jokes, he was a familiar face in the villages, often chatting with every child he passed. Long before he opened his first school, children affectionately called him “mwalimu”, Swahili for teacher.
Their shared love for kids in Tanzania solidified their partnership, and TTF was born. Over the years, TTF has supported a growing number of students, expanded into a larger rented school building to accommodate them, and ultimately purchased land to build a preschool.
Through all the ups and downs, the goal has remained the same: help kids in Tanzania thrive today so they can dream for tomorrow, starting with education.

a shared purpose: Children in Tanzania
Children in Tanzania want to learn, and with a young population, the need for schools only grows. But school isn’t a given for kids in Tanzania.
Many face barriers like:
- Distance from their home to school
- School costs (supplies, uniforms, etc.)
- Large student-to-teacher ratios
- Household responsibilities, like caring for younger siblings or helping with chores while parents work
Nonetheless, students and families in Tanzania remain hardworking and determined. As long as our communities desire quality education, we’ll be there to support it. We are honored to walk alongside Tanzanian communities as their kids thrive and dream of tomorrow.
